WebApr 3, 2024 · H1B Registration Fee: $10 to be paid by the employer ; Base filing Fee: $460 to be paid by the employer; AICWA Fee: $750 or $1,500 to be paid by the employer. Employer Fraud Prevention & Detection Fee: $500 to be paid by the employer. Employer Fee: If applicable, it will be based on Public Law 114-113. $4,000 to be paid by the …
